Key Responsibilities

Project Coordination:

  • Maintain and update project programmes, trackers, and dashboards
  • Organise and minute project meetings, ensuring actions are tracked to completion
  • Manage document control for drawings, specifications, and correspondence
  • Coordinate site logistics and MEP trade interfaces
  • Liaise with contractors, consultants, and clients to monitor deliverables and risks
  • Support milestone tracking and regular reporting

Contract Administration:

  • Administer contracts under NEC, JCT, or FIDIC frameworks
  • Manage Early Warning Notices (EWNs), Compensation Events (CEs), and RFIs
  • Maintain contract registers and ensure compliance with timelines
  • Support payment applications, variations, and change control processes
  • Track contractual obligations and flag risks/non-compliance
  • Manage handover documentation including O&M and commissioning records
